About The Position

Zipline is the world’s largest and most experienced drone delivery service, on a mission to serve all humans equally by ensuring access to food, medicine and essential goods anytime, anywhere. We design, build, and operate the world’s largest autonomous logistics system. The droid is the delivery container at the heart of our delivery system, detaching from the aircraft on a tether, descending 300 feet, and placing orders on a driveway. It is the part of Zipline that customers interact with, requiring it to be beautiful, cheap, quiet, weatherproof, thermally stable, and reliable for tens of thousands of flight cycles. We are designing EV3, the next generation of the droid, and are looking for a design engineer to own subsystems of this product end-to-end. This includes working with industrial designers, defining requirements, architecture and detailed design, prototyping, DFM, tooling, first article, production ramp, and designing test fixtures and assembly aids.
